The view from this rooftop pool is sure to make most holidaymakers envious. With surrounding homes blocking the glorious view of the Mediterranean scenery, the architects of this stunning Spanish villa in the popular tourist destination of Marbella, decided to plant the pool on top of the sun soaked property. Located in Marbella’s upmarket region of Los Monteros, the avant garde property is a private holiday house and boasts a unique pool. The pool has been cantilevered to the roof so the beach and sea can always be seen while sunbathing or swimming. Lounging underneath the glass bottom of the pool is also an option. Designed by international architecture firm Wiel Arets Architects, the house – nick named the Jellyfish House, was completed in 2013.
